For the academic year 2022-2023, the total student population of Most Searched Online Schools In California Colleges is 126,212. The proportion of undergraduate students is 70.22% (88,628 students) and graduate students's proportion is 29.78% (37,584 graduate students).

University of California-Berkeley has the most students of 45,307 among Most Searched Online Schools In California Colleges. By gender, the male-female ratio at Most Searched Online Schools In California Colleges is 43.99% (55,523 male students) to 56.01% (70,689 female students).
